WebOsteophytes (bone spurs) are bony lumps that grow on the bones in the spine or around joints. They form when a joint or bone has been damaged by arthritis, but do not always cause problems. Symptoms of an osteophyte. Osteophytes often do not cause any problems. You may only find out you have one when you have an X-ray for another reason. Bone spurs are physical indications that there is degeneration in the spine and become common with age.

WebOct 20, 2024 · Bone spurs, or osteophytes, are bony projections that form along the joints and are often seen in conditions such as arthritis.
